1A..很不错的DP...

少数本地调试通过后直接提交1A的题目之一

DP...

设置状态数组M[i][j] 表示将整数i分成j份可以达到的数目

但是这个题有一点要留意的是因为不许重复

所以可以考虑试生成的序列保持为非降序序列 这样生成的划分可以保证不会重复

比如 1+1+1+1+1 1+2+2之类的

先计算1开头的非降序序列的个数 再计算2开头的非降序序列的个数

一直到n/2开头的降序序列

2 条评论

  • 1

信息

ID
1117
难度
3
分类
动态规划 点击显示
标签
递交数
6168
已通过
3140
通过率
51%
被复制
14
上传者